History of Baccarat
The origins of baccarat date back to the 15th century in Italy. The game was known as ”baccara,” meaning zero, which was a reference to the value of the face cards and tens in the game. Baccarat spread to France by the late 19th century and quickly became a favorite among the French nobility. By the early 20th century, it made its way to casinos in the United States, where variations such as ”Punto Banco” were developed.
Rules of Casino Baccarat
Casino baccarat is played with six to eight decks of cards, and the objective is to predict which hand, the player’s or the banker’s, will be closer to a total of nine. The game employs a simple betting system with three wagering options: Player, Banker, and Tie.
- Player Bet: If you bet on the player’s hand and win, you receive a payout of 1:1.
- Banker Bet: Betting on the banker comes with a higher house edge, but it offers a payout of 1:1 minus a 5% commission if you win.
- Tie Bet: A bet on a tie pays 8:1 or 9:1, depending on the casino, but it carries a much higher house edge.
Card Values and Gameplay
In baccarat, the cards are valued as follows:
- Aces are worth 1 point.
- Cards 2 through 9 are worth their face value.
- 10s and face cards (Kings, Queens, Jacks) are worth 0 points.
Once the initial bets are placed, two hands are dealt: the Player hand and the Banker hand. Each hand consists of two cards, and the value of the hand is determined by adding the card values and taking the last digit. For example, if the Player has a 7 and a 6, the total is 13, which means the hand is worth 3 points. The game progresses based on specific rules defining whether a third card is drawn.
Baccarat Variants
There are several popular variants of baccarat, each with distinct rules and styles of play. The most common include:
- Punto Banco: This is the most widely played version globally, particularly in casinos. Players simply place bets on either the Player or Banker hand, with straightforward rules governing draws.
- Chemin de Fer: A popular French variant, where players take turns to act as the banker, allowing for more strategic gameplay.
- Baccarat Banque: Similar to Chemin de Fer, but the banker role is more permanent, and the gameplay follows different rules for card drawing.
Strategies for Winning at Baccarat
While baccarat is largely a game of chance, players often look for strategies to improve their odds. Here are a few commonly suggested strategies:
- Bet on the Banker: Statistically, the Banker hand wins more often than the Player hand. Although it incurs a commission, the odds are in your favor.
- Flat Betting: Consistently betting the same amount can help manage your bankroll over time, as it reduces the risk of large losses.
- Avoid the Tie Bet: Although it offers a high payout, the tie bet has the worst odds and should generally be avoided.
